Join the tech sector mega-projects. We are looking for an experienced Assistant Cost Consultant to join our rapidly growing team. You will be part of the team delivering one of our biggest data centre construction projects in the Nordics. The successful candidate will be based either 100% in country, or there will be significant international travel to Norway or Finland (50/50).

Role accountabilities:

  • Working as part of the Arcadis PMC (Project Management Consultancy) team in the Nordics (either on Norway campus or Finland Campus) on a new hyperscale data center.
  • Principally assisting the Commercial Lead, MEP cost lead and CSA cost lead.
  • The role covers assisting on both pre-contract and post contract activities as follows:

Pre-Contract:

  • Supporting the estimating process on 2 separate cost plans.
  • Supporting the procurement of the following packages:
    • Site development works
    • On-site sub-station
    • Site Logistics
    • Site Security
    • Shell & Core
    • Fit-Out

Post Contract support on the above packages:

  • Change control
  • Valuations
  • Value Engineering
  • Support on the monthly cost reporting process

Travel to site essential.
